The administrator application on ASUS GT-AC2900 devices before 3.0.0.4.386.42643 and Lyra Mini before 3.0.0.4_384_46630 allows authentication bypass when processing remote input from an unauthenticated user, leading to unauthorized access to the administrator interface. This relates to handle_request in router/httpd/httpd.c and auth_check in web_hook.o. An attacker-supplied value of '\0' matches the device's default value of '\0' in some situations. Note: All versions of Lyra Mini and earlier which are unsupported (End-of-Life, EOL) are also affected by this vulnerability, Consumers can mitigate this vulnerability by disabling the remote access features from WAN.
Conclusion & alert: CVE-2021-32030 is rated Critical Active Threat (100/100): CVSS Critical severity, with high exploitation likelihood (EPSS 94.22%, 100th percentile). Core evidence: CISA KEV confirms active exploitation (added 2025-06-02) affecting ASUS / Routers. an authentication bypass (CWE-287) Unauthenticated remote administrative access may be possible. EPSS rose +1.11% over the last day, indicating growing attacker interest. Mandatory action: The CISA remediation deadline has passed—treat as an emergency patch priority.
